CVE-2011-4571 describes a SQL injection vulnerability within the Estate Agent (com_estateagent) component for Joomla!, allowing remote attackers to execute arbitrary SQL commands. This critical vulnerability, with a CVSS score of 7.5, requires no authentication or complex attack conditions, enabling attackers to potentially compromise data conf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While not listed on the KEV catalog or Hot List, public exploit code exists on ExploitDB, though there is minimal community discussion or media coverage surrounding this decade-old flaw.
